Yes, it's a really annoying loud buzzing noise. Sometimes caused by dodgy electrics or defective oil sensors. In my case it was doing its job.
Real shame I never worked out what went wrong - it was cheaper to put another engine in (1Y).

Mine has started to go off round roundabouts when I go round quite fast but I was to,d the engine was pressure tested by the person that sold it, the oil level is a little high so I think the oil might be frothing up a little and upsetting the sensor. Does this sound viable to you guys? It only beeps for a few seconds after a tight roundabout
